Material Choice

Good material gives strength to retail tags in daily use. Thick paper or card often works well for long display times. It also helps tags stay readable without damage. Some brands prefer softer textures for a natural feel. The choice of material can match the product type. A light product may use thin tags while luxury items use stronger stock. This balance helps create a better shopping feel. Material also affects how long the tag stays fresh on display.
